It's a zombie jamboree! Twenty years ago in October 2003, Robert Kirkman's "The Walking Dead" comic [and eventual cross-media IP] kicked off a zombie-mania which has arguably oversaturated the genre for decades to come. We hop into the time machine to discuss a pair of older black&white indie zombie comics -- 1986's DEADWORLD from Arrow Comics, and 1989's THE WALKING DEAD from Aircel Comics [no relation to the Kirkman series!] Why does the pop-culture landscape love & keep returning to zombies?
